THE DIG are a four piece rock and roll band from Brooklyn that has been playing together in various forms since their early teens. The band celebrates the release of its debut full length album, "Electric Toys," with a show at NYC's Mercury Lounge on June 5th. (The band's May 1st show at Mercury is sold out). V. KIDROCKERS®: is a concert series that began in January 2007 in NYC and is now in Los Angeles (The Echo), Philadelphia (World Café) and Chicago (Schubas). These All Ages shows are designed to bring families together to experience some of the most engaging and vital artists in indie music and comedy. Artists perform original (not specifically made for children) songs in a manner that is both authentic and kid-friendly.
